group (DHCP Relay Agent)
Syntax
group group-name { access-profile profile-name; active-server-group server-group-name; authentication { password password-string; username-include { circuit-type; client-id; delimiter delimiter-character; domain-name domain-name-string; interface-description (device-interface | logical-interface); interface-name interface-name; logical-system-name; mac-address mac-address; relay-agent-interface-id; relay-agent-remote-id; relay-agent-subscriber-id; routing-instance-name; user-prefix user-prefix-string; vlan-tags; } } dynamic-profile profile-name { aggregate-clients (merge | replace); use-primary primary-profile-name; } forward-only { logical-system <current | default | logical-system-name>; routing-instance <current | default | routing-instance-name>; } interface interface-name { access-profile profile-name; exclude; liveness-detection { failure-action (clear-binding | clear-binding-if-interface-up | log-only); method { bfd { version (0 | 1 | automatic); minimum-interval milliseconds; minimum-receive-interval milliseconds; multiplier number; no-adaptation; transmit-interval { minimum-interval milliseconds; threshold milliseconds; } detection-time { threshold milliseconds; } session-mode (automatic | multihop | singlehop); holddown-interval milliseconds; } } } overrides { allow-no-end-option; allow-snooped-clients; always-write-giaddr; always-write-option-82; asymmetric-lease-time seconds; asymmetric-prefix-lease-time seconds; client-discover-match <option60-and-option82 | incoming-interface>; client-negotiation-match incoming-interface; delay-authentication; delete-binding-on-renegotiation; disable-relay; dual-stack dual-stack-group-name; interface-client-limit number; layer2-unicast-replies; no-allow-snooped-clients; no-bind-on-request; proxy-mode; relay-source replace-ip-source-with; send-release-on-delete; trust-option-82; } service-profile dynamic-profile-name; short-cycle-protection <lockout-min-time seconds> <lockout-max-time seconds>; trace; upto upto-interface-name; } interface-tag (DHCP Relay Server) liveness-detection { failure-action (clear-binding | clear-binding-if-interface-up | log-only); method { bfd { version (0 | 1 | automatic); minimum-interval milliseconds; minimum-receive-interval milliseconds; multiplier number; no-adaptation; transmit-interval { minimum-interval milliseconds; threshold milliseconds; } detection-time { threshold milliseconds; } session-mode (automatic | multihop | singlehop); holddown-interval milliseconds; } layer2-liveness-detection { max-consecutive-retries number; transmit-interval interval; } } } overrides { allow-snooped-clients; always-write-giaddr; always-write-option-82; asymmetric-lease-time seconds; asymmetric-prefix-lease-time seconds; client-discover-match <option60-and-option82>; client-negotiation-match incoming-interface; disable-relay; dual-stack dual-stack-group-name; interface-client-limit number; layer2-unicast-replies; no-allow-snooped-clients; no-bind-on-request; proxy-mode; relay-source replace-ip-source-with; send-release-on-delete; trust-option-82; } relay-agent-interface-id { include-irb-and-l2; keep-incoming-interface-id ; no-vlan-interface-name; prefix prefix; use-interface-description (logical | device); use-option-82 <strict>; use-vlan-id; } relay-agent-remote-id { include-irb-and-l2; keep-incoming-remote-id ; no-vlan-interface-name; prefix prefix; use-interface-description (logical | device); use-option-82 <strict>; use-vlan-id; } relay-option { option-number option-number; default-action { drop; forward-only; local-server-group local-server-group; relay-server-group relay-server-group; } equals (ascii ascii-string | hexadecimal hexadecimal-string) { drop; forward-only; local-server-group local-server-group; relay-server-group relay-server-group; } starts-with (ascii ascii-string | hexadecimal hexadecimal-string) { drop; forward-only; local-server-group local-server-group; relay-server-group relay-server-group; } } relay-option-82 { circuit-id { prefix prefix; use-interface-description (logical | device); use-option-82; } remote-id { prefix prefix; use-interface-description (logical | device); } server-id-override } remote-id-mismatch disconnect; route-suppression; service-profile dynamic-profile-name; short-cycle-protection <lockout-min-time seconds> <lockout-max-time seconds>; }
Hierarchy Level
[edit forwarding-options dhcp-relay], [edit forwarding-options dhcp-relay dhcpv6], [edit logical-systems logical-system-name forwarding-options dhcp-relay ...], [edit logical-systems logical-system-name routing-instances routing-instance-name forwarding-options dhcp-relay ...], [edit routing-instances routing-instance-name forwarding-options dhcp-relay ...]
Description
Specify the name of a group of interfaces
that have a common DHCP or DHCPv6 relay agent configuration. A group
must contain at least one interface. Use the statement at the [edit ... dhcpv6]
hierarchy levels to configure DHCPv6 support.
Options
group-name |
Name of a group of interfaces that have a common DHCP or DHCPv6 relay agent configuration. |
The remaining statements are explained separately. Search for a statement in CLI Explorer or click a linked statement in the Syntax section for details.
Required Privilege Level
interface—To view this statement in the configuration.
interface-control—To add this statement to the configuration.
Release Information
Statement introduced in Junos OS Release 8.3.
Support at the [edit ... dhcpv6]
hierarchy levels introduced in
Junos OS Release 11.4.
interface-tag
option introduced in Junos OS Release 23.2R1